Miles Overview
The Bronco Sport is Ford's compact SUV with genuine off-road intent, slotting below the full-size Bronco in the lineup. It competes with the Jeep Compass, Subaru Forester, and Toyota RAV4, but leans more rugged than most. The Bronco Sport feels eager around town, with responsive steering and a composed ride on pavement. Its off-road modes and available all-wheel drive make it a capable trail companion, though the ride is firm on rough roads. Cargo space is generous for the class, and the boxy shape makes loading bulky items easy. The Heritage trim adds retro styling cues like the white roof and grille lettering, plus heated mirrors and a 13.2-inch touchscreen, over the Big Bend. Its 1.5L EcoBoost Engine makes 181 horsepower and 190 lb-ft of torque, paired with an eight-speed automatic and all-wheel drive for confident traction in rain or light trails. The available Convenience Package adds a power moonroof and cargo management system, making the Heritage more versatile for weekend trips.
